Action item for review: the Quellbird alert deduplicator collapsed distinct incidents sharing a hostname prefix, hiding a second outage for 40 minutes. The fix tightens the fingerprint to include check ID and adds a regression suite. Please verify the fingerprint spec against the matrix of cases documented on the page below.

wiki page, bawig-yawep: https://jenkins.nelvrotech.local/ticket/build/projects/view/view/pages/view/a285c2b5588ad4f337d9b5f2

# Circuit breaker settings for the Vellum upstream pricing API.
# The breaker trips after five consecutive failures and holds open
# for sixty seconds before allowing a probe request through.
# Do not lower the threshold below three; the Vellum staging tier
# flaps under load and you will starve the quote service.
# Timeouts are in milliseconds and apply per attempt, not per call chain.
# The breaker's admin endpoint requires the shared token set on the next line.

env line for kawif-fadug: RELAY_SECRET20=06912eabac08d98736ad

Handover Note — Loyalty Programme Overhaul

From Priya to Callum, copying heads of department. You're inheriting the Emberline loyalty revamp mid-flight. Points migration is done, the new tier structure (Spark/Flare/Beacon) launches next month, and the app team still owes us the redemption flow. Watch the Harkwell branch pilot — early churn numbers look odd. Budget is tight but workable. Full context on where this is heading is in the note below.

confidential, yagaf-kaguf: The eastern region missed its Kasok quota by 57.3 percent last quarter. Rusielek Works plans to raise the Kelix list price by 37.6 percent in February. The pricing group signed off on a budget of $308.5 million for Project Quenwyn. The renewal with Norwynax Foods closes at $199.4 million a year, 2.4 percent above the last contract.

## Deploying the reminder job

The Tansybell reminder job pings patients the evening before their appointment. Plugin authors: your hooks run inside the same worker, so keep them fast — anything over two seconds gets killed.

Deploys are just a container push; the scheduler picks it up within a minute. The worker boots with the following configuration values:

config for bahop-baduf:
[kasion]
team = lamath
access_code = ac_d807e5
host = kasion.paliqcloud.corp
port = 4000
owner = julix.tamvan
peer = frair.qorvelsoft.local